Full Description

In 2002 Canterbury Archaeological Trust carried out an evaluation and an excavation at Ickham Court Farm. In Area A brick foundations were found of 18th century farm buildings. The earliest of these was a granary recorded in documentary sources of 1757. It was not depicted on the 1842 Tithe Map so may have been removed before this date. A number of other barn buildings were also constructed on the site in the 19th and 20th centuries. (1)
